  7. Years ago players used to come off their fitness regimes entirely during the off season. They would eat what they want, drink what they want, smoke, and do no exercise. As a result the first couple of weeks of pre-season training was never anything to do with football. They would just work off their summer excesses. Players often spoke about how they never even saw a football for weeks in preseason training. Nowadays things are different of course, but they do go into maintenance mode during the off season, so I'm wondering whether Pedro will actually be fit to play. Perhaps he's known for a long time that this move was on the cards and has been working accordingly.
